Ododo Calls for Diaspora Support for Economic Reforms

On Thursday, Governor Ahmed Ododo of Kogi State addressed Kogites and Nigerians in London, calling for their support for President Bola Tinubu's economic reforms. He urged the diaspora to project a positive image of Nigeria and invest in Kogi State, emphasizing that the nation's future relies on collective efforts from citizens both at home and abroad.
Ododo described the engagement as a platform to strengthen collaboration for sustainable development. He acknowledged the unity fostered in Kogi State over the past decade, which has led to significant progress by transcending ethnic and religious divisions.
The governor praised President Tinubu for making tough decisions, such as removing the fuel subsidy and unifying the foreign exchange market, which have improved state financial capacities. He also mentioned federal initiatives like the Kogi International Airport, Kogi Free Trade Zone, and efforts to revive the Ajaokuta Steel Company as transformative for the state.
